WebAug 3, 2024 · Butts Hill Fort, located in Portsmouth, Rhode Island, was built in 1776 by colonial militia. It was used by the British when they occupied Aquidneck Island and later by French forces when they arrived as allies to support the Continental Army. WebDec 3, 2024 · The Fort, the largest fortification of its kind in southern New England, was given to the town of Portsmouth by the state in 1968. The site, which is on the National Register of Historic Places, was last cleared of vegetation in 1976 for the bicentennial of the Declaration of Independence. downhome mud bog https://imoved.net

The Americans called this area “Butts … down home missionsWebMay 30, 2024 · Butts Hill Fort, commonly called Fort Butts, is the largest Revolutionary War earthen fort in southern New England. The site was the command post for the American forces against the British and their Hessian mercenaries during the Battle of Rhode Island in August, 1778.
